SB 198: Death by Lethal Injection/Records
GENERAL BILL by Klein
Death by Lethal Injection/Records; provides exemptions from public records requirements for information identifying person administering lethal injection during execution of death sentence; provides for future review & repeal & finding of public necessity; takes effect on same date as similar legislation providing for execution of death sentence by lethal injection, etc. Amends 945.10.
Last Action: 3/9/1998 Senate - House Bill substituted -SJ 00132; Laid on Table, Iden./Sim./Compare Bill(s) passed, refer to CS/HB 3053 (Ch. 98-4); See also CS/HB 3033 (Ch. 98-3)

Identical bill
Companion bills that are identical word-for-word, not including titles. However, Resolutions and Concurrent Resolutions are considered identical if the only difference is the word "House" or "Senate."
Similar bill
Companion bills that are substantially similar in text or have substantial portions of text that are largely the same.
Compare bill
Bills that have selected provisions that are similar in text.
Linked bill
A bill that is contingent upon passage of another bill within the same chamber, e.g., a trust fund bill, a bill providing a public record exemption, or an implementing bill.
